Restaurant Painting in Longmont, CO
Restaurant painting services encompass the application of fresh paint and finishes to interior and exterior surfaces of dining establishments, including walls, ceilings, trim, and accent features. These projects often involve repainting dining areas, kitchens, restrooms, and entryways to maintain a clean, inviting appearance. Property owners typically request this service when updating the look of their restaurant, preparing for new branding, or addressing wear and tear that can occur over time. It’s important to consider the scope of the project, including surface preparation, color choices, and any special finishes or coatings needed to meet aesthetic and functional goals.
Before requesting restaurant painting services, property owners should clarify their desired outcomes, such as color schemes or design themes, and assess the condition of existing surfaces. Understanding the specific areas that require attention, the type of paint or finishes preferred, and any scheduling considerations can help ensure the project meets expectations. Additionally, it’s useful to consider whether the work will need to be completed during off-hours to minimize disruption to operations. Clear communication about these details can facilitate a smooth and satisfactory painting process.

Common Restaurant Painting Jobs
Interior restaurant walls - enhancing ambiance with fresh, durable paint finishes.
Exterior restaurant facades - improving curb appeal and weather resistance.
Ceiling and decorative accents - adding visual interest and style to dining spaces.
Kitchen and food prep areas - using high-quality paints that withstand moisture and stains.
Entryways and vestibules - creating inviting first impressions for customers.
Custom mural and feature wall painting - adding unique branding elements or artwork to dining areas.
